Transaction 88fc4f3a5eade04773c6607680592ba5c718415f76f635e18d02ca1f88b0fb0f
1 Input
1 Output
-
88fc4f3a5eade04773c6607680592ba5c718415f76f635e18d02ca1f88b0fb0f:0
- value
- 506705
- script pubkey
- OP_0 OP_PUSHBYTES_20 8495716b38b8e2eb6a139aa9b99ff4e3be8f7161
- address
- bc1qsj2hz6echr3wk6snn25mn8l5uwlg7utp34dfc6